Unreleased structure

The entry 4css is ON HOLD until Paper Publication

Authors: Kleeb, S., Pang, L., Mayer, K., Sigl, A., Eris, D., Preston, R.C., Zihlmann, P., Abgottspon, D., Hutter, A., Scharenberg, M., Jian, X., Navarra, G., Rabbani, S., Smiesko, M., Luedin, N., Jakob, R.P., Schwardt, O., Maier, T., Sharpe, T., Ernst, B.

Description: Crystal structure of FimH in complex with a sulfonamide biphenyl alpha D-mannoside
